Temperament and Personality
Despite their exotic and captivating appearance, white Bengals are known for their friendly and affectionate nature. These intelligent cats enjoy socializing and are fond of human companionship. They are highly active and curious creatures, always seeking to explore their surroundings and engage in play. As descendants of the Bengal breed, they maintain a natural instinct for hunting and climbing.
It is important to note that the unique temperament of each cat can vary, so it is essential to interact with them individually to truly understand their personality. Their lively and playful nature makes them suitable for families and households with other pets, as they thrive in an enriching environment that provides plenty of physical and mental stimulation.
Caring for a White Bengal
Caring for a White Bengal Cat requires some dedicated effort to maintain their well-being. As energetic and inquisitive creatures, they need ample space for exercise and play. Regular interactive play sessions, along with climbing structures and toys, are essential to keep them mentally stimulated and physically active.
Proper diet and nutrition are crucial for their overall health. It is advisable to consult with a veterinarian to establish a suitable diet plan that caters to their specific needs. Regular grooming, including brushing their fur to prevent matting, is necessary to keep their coat in top condition.
